Question
EntityRelationship Modeling Exercise 1: Create an ER model for the following descriptions of a database hosting companies: Each company operates one or more departments, and
EntityRelationship Modeling
Exercise 1:
Create an ER model for the following descriptions of a database hosting companies:
Each company operates one or more departments, and each department is operated by one company.
A company has a unique companyName, an address, and a telNo (telephone number). A department has a unique deptName, a location, and a telExtention (telephone extension number).
Each department employs one or more employees, and each employee works for one department.
An employee has a unique employeeNo, a name, a position, and a salary.
An employee may or may not support dependents, and each dependent is supported by one employee.
A dependent has a unique depNo, a depName, and a dateOfBirth.
Exercise 2:
Create an ER model for the following descriptions:
Professors, students, and courses have the following unique numbers respectively: professorNo, studentNo, and courseNo.
Each professor can teach from 1 to 6 courses.
A student can take any number of courses.
The capacity of each course is 25 students.
A professor can advise up to 5 students.
An associate professor can inspect up to 3 assistant professors.
Step by Step Solution
There are 3 Steps involved in it
Step: 1
Get Instant Access to Expert-Tailored Solutions
See step-by-step solutions with expert insights and AI powered tools for academic success
Step: 2
Step: 3
Ace Your Homework with AI
Get the answers you need in no time with our AI-driven, step-by-step assistance
Get Started